Why is vanilla buttermilk cake so soft and tender.
There are two secret ingredients in this recipe that create the type of super fine crumb you get from a cake mix buttermilk and oil.
I spend a lot of time thinking about how cooking and baking has evolved over the years.
Buttermilk is acidic and acidic ingredients tenderize the cake crumb.
